2012 Met Gala: Who’s Taking Who?

The 2012 Met Gala, i.e. the night of 1000 dresses, takes place later this evening.

This year the work of Elsa Schiaparelli and Miuccia Prada will be celebrated. So far the only people confirmed to be attending as a guest of Prada are Carey Mulligan and Gwyneth Paltrow.

If her Venice Film Festival Prada gown is anything to go by, we should be in for a treat.

For the first time ever, the Met Museum and Vogue will be hosting a red carpet live from 6:30-8:30 pm (EDT) on Vogue.com, MetMuseum.org, and Amazon.com.

Here is a list of the already-confirmed designers and their guests.

UPDATE: Carolina Herrera will dress Dianna Agron and Julianne Hough.

Chanel will dress Astrid Bergès-Frisbey, Poppy Delevingne, Sigrid Agren and Stella Tennant.

Marc Jacobs is taking Rachel Feinstein, Alexa Chung, Lake Bell and Karen Elson.

Gilles Mendel is taking Claire Danes

Monique Lhuillier is taking Ginnifer Goodwin.

Marchesa is taking Leighton Meester

Dior is taking Jessica Stam

Mary Katrantzou is taking Elizabeth Banks (YESSSS)

Tory Burch is taking Rashida Jones, Brooklyn Decker and Liya Kebede.

Louis Vuitton: to be worn by Dakota Fanning

Giambattista Valli will be taking Amy Adams in a Couture gown

Emilio Pucci: Peter Dundas will be taking Renée Zellweger

Dolce & Gabbana will be taking Scarlett Johansson, Bianca Brandolini D’Adda, Andrea Dellal, Giovanna Battaglia and Marpessa Hennink.

Valentino: Maria Grazia Chiuri and Pier Paolo Piccioli will be taking Sarah Jessica Parker, Brit Marling, Lily Collins and Princess Elisabeth von Thurn und Taxis.

Balmain: Olivier Rousteing will be taking model Joan Smalls.

Proenza Schouler: Jack McCollough and Lazaro Hernandez will taking Isabel Lucas.

Donna Karan: She has custom-made gowns for Ashley Greene and Nina Dobrev.

Balenciaga: Nicolas Ghesquière will be taking Kristen Stewart.

Anthony Vaccarello: He will be taking model Anja Rubik.

Michael Kors: He will be taking models Kate Upton and Liu Wen and actresses Jessica Alba and Hilary Swank.

Escada: Emma Roberts & Heidi Klum will wear a custom gown.

Thakoon Panichgul: He is taking actress Christina Ricci.

Roland Mouret: He will be taking model Doutzens Kroes.

Rachel Zoe: She will be taking model Karolina Kurkova.

Joseph Altuzarra: He will be taking singer Lana Del Ray.

Alexander Wang: He will be taking rapper Azealia Banks.

Jason Wu: He will be taking model Karlie Kloss.

Erdem Moralioglu: He will be taking model Arizona Muse.

Haider Ackermann: He will be taking model Constance Jablonski.

Coco Rocha has confirmed that she will be wearing vintage Givenchy and not Zac Posen #ShedsTear.

Alexander McQueen: Sarah Burton is in town, but no confirmation yet on who she will be dressing.
